Beschreibung
Hotel and Residential Complex for Sale in Aigio. An exceptional hospitality and residential investment opportunity for sale in Valimitika, Aigio, comprising a substantial complex of approximately 2,500 sq.m. set on a 1,405 sq.m. corner plot, just 100 metres from the beach.
Located in a peaceful coastal setting surrounded by citrus groves and low-density development, the property combines existing accommodation, commercial spaces, extensive additional residential potential and established renewable-energy infrastructure. Its proximity to Aigio, the beach and the Suburban Railway Station makes it particularly suitable for an investor seeking a versatile hospitality or residential project in the Peloponnese.
The complex consists of two buildings, Building A and Building B, with a total built area of approximately 2,500 sq.m. Between the two buildings are a swimming pool and landscaped areas, creating a private environment for residents and guests.

Building A comprises six maisonettes of approximately 107 sq.m. each. The units are approximately 70% completed, with aluminium window frames already installed. The remaining works include flooring, sanitary ware and kitchen cabinetry, allowing a future owner to complete the interiors according to the intended concept and positioning of the development.
The complex benefits from a number of established infrastructure features, including a swimming pool, landscaped areas, underground parking, storage facilities, elevator access, biological sewage treatment, bioclimatic design and accessibility for people with disabilities.
Building B comprises a basement and two above-ground floors. The basement includes garage parking spaces, storage areas and auxiliary spaces, including provision for a gym and other activities. The ground floor includes six commercial units with a total area of approximately 350 sq.m. One of the commercial spaces is fully operational and equipped for breakfast and food service, while the remaining five spaces can be configured according to their future use. These areas can also be combined to create two larger halls of approximately 170–180 sq.m. each.
Building B also includes a dedicated 52 sq.m. office and management area and a total of 11 apartments ranging from approximately 35 to 70 sq.m., together with two 70 sq.m. maisonettes. Seven of the apartments and both maisonettes are fully furnished and equipped, ready for immediate occupation or rental operation. The remaining four apartments are structurally completed but require wardrobes, kitchen cabinetry and furnishings.
All apartments feature a kitchen and living area, with either one or two bedrooms, while elevator access serves all floors.
A further investment advantage is the presence of three installed photovoltaic systems, two serving Building B and one serving Building A, with a stated combined annual return of approximately €18,000.
The propertys coastal location is particularly attractive, positioned approximately 100 metres from Valimitika Beach and 4 km from Aigio, while the new Suburban Railway Station is approximately 2 km away. Aigio also provides convenient access to a number of important destinations in the wider Peloponnese and Central Greece, including Kalavryta and its ski resort, Delphi, Ancient Olympia, Epidaurus and Mycenae.
The combination of an existing furnished accommodation component, commercial areas, additional units requiring completion, swimming pool, renewable-energy installations and extensive built space creates considerable flexibility for an investor. Depending on the final concept and applicable regulations, the property could be repositioned as a boutique hotel, serviced-apartment complex, hospitality retreat or other specialised residential and tourism development.
For investors seeking hotel investment opportunities in Greece, hospitality property in the Peloponnese, or a large-scale coastal development near Aigio, this property offers a distinctive combination of location, existing infrastructure, operational potential and scope for further enhancement.
Hotel and Residential Complex for Sale in Aigio. Location Information:
Aegio or Aigio, located in the northern part of the Peloponnese peninsula in Greece, is a charming town known for its rich history, picturesque landscapes, and strategic location. Situated on the coast of the Corinthian Gulf, Aegio offers stunning sea views and a pleasant Mediterranean climate, making it an attractive destination for both residents and tourists.
It boasts a wealth of historical and cultural attractions, including ancient ruins, Byzantine churches, and traditional Greek architecture. The town’s historical significance is highlighted by its role in the Greek War of Independence and its connection to the ancient city of Aegium. The region’s heritage adds a layer of cultural richness that enhances its appeal to visitors and potential residents.
